Lehman, Paul R. – Music Educators Journal, 1984
In his testimony before the Congressional Subcommittee on Elementary, Secondary, and Vocational Education, the president-elect of the Music Educators National Conference stresses the importance of including the arts in all levels of education. Suggestions of things that Congress can do on behalf of arts education are presented. (RM)

Dillon, Don; Arberg, Bud – Music Educators Journal, 1981
Title V of the Omnibus Reconciliation Act of 1981 affects the Arts in Education Program by consolidating arts funding into general state-level block grants. The authors discuss some implications of this bill for local music educators. (Part of a theme issue on the crisis in music education.) (Author/SJL)
